On their Facebook page today, TowersTimes revealed the first I believe I’ve ever seen of the original SW8 proposal in Forbidden Valley (a wooden coaster proposed during a screening opinion in April 2015, but never pursued further and eventually replaced by Wicker Man). The ride was to have a launch, two barrel rolls, a camelback and various banked turns, and contrary to popular belief, it would seem that RMC were not on the agenda for the project; the names of GCI and Gravity Group were associated with it, but not RMC. The final concept was a GCI.

In terms of precise location; the ride was to be located at the entrance to Forbidden Valley, utilising the Blade pit as well as some of Nemesis’ extended queue line.
